Spectrum Concerts Berlin is a German chamber ensemble founded by cellist Frank Sumner Dodge in 1988. The group focuses on performing music from the Baroque to contemporary periods, collaborating with musicians such as Janine Jansen, Boris Brovtsyn, and Eldar Nebolsin. Their discography includes recordings of works by composers like Anton Arensky and Erwin Schulhoff. Spectrum Concerts Berlin regularly performs at the Berlin Philharmonie and has received acclaim for its live performances and recordings.
